-- | Arbitrary "large" prime
newtype Fp = Fp $(primeField 999983) -- AFAICT the hint warning needs a newer version of hlint to go away:
  deriving (Bounded, Enum, Eq, Ord, Num) -- https://github.com/ndmitchell/hlint/issues/1226

instance Read Fp where
  readsPrec _ s = [(Fp (read s), "")]

instance Show Fp where
  show (Fp x) = show x

instance Random Fp where
  random g = toEnum `first` randomR (fromEnum @Fp minBound, fromEnum @Fp maxBound) g
  randomR (l, h) g = toEnum `first` randomR (fromEnum l, fromEnum h) g

instance Arbitrary Fp where
  arbitrary = arbitraryBoundedEnum

-- | Federated Lottery example from DPrio https://www.semanticscholar.org/paper/DPrio%3A-Efficient-Differential-Privacy-with-High-for-Keeler-Komlo/ae1b2a4e5beaaa850183ad37e0880bb70ae34f4e
lottery ::
  forall clients servers analyst census m _serv1 _serv2 _servTail _client1 _client2 _clientTail.
  ( KnownSymbols clients,
    KnownSymbols servers,
    KnownSymbol analyst,
    MonadIO m,
    (_serv1 ': _serv2 ': _servTail) ~ servers, -- There must be at least be two servers
    (_client1 ': _client2 ': _clientTail) ~ clients -- There must be at least be two clients
  ) =>
  Subset clients census ->
  Subset servers census ->
  Member analyst census ->
  Choreo census (CLI m) ()
lottery clients servers analyst = do
  secret <- _parallel clients (getInput @Fp "secret:")
  clientShares <-
    clients `parallel` \client un ->
      ( case tySpine @servers of
          TyCons -> do
            -- I guess this explains to GHC that we have KnownSymbols _servTail? IDK
            freeShares <- liftIO $ sequence $ pure $ randomIO @Fp
            return $ (viewFacet un client secret - sum freeShares) `qCons` freeShares
      )
  serverShares <-
    fanOut
      ( \server ->
          -- Probably I've already got a nicer way to write this on hand; idk.
          fanIn
            (inSuper servers server @@ nobody)
            ( \client -> do
                serverShare <-
                  inSuper clients client `locally` \un ->
                    pure $ viewFacet un client clientShares `getLeaf` server
                (inSuper clients client, serverShare) ~> inSuper servers server @@ nobody
            )
      )
  -- 1) Each server selects a random number; τ is some multiple of the number of clients.
  ρ <- _parallel servers (getInput "A random number from 1 to τ:")
  -- Salt value
  ψ <- _parallel servers (randomRIO (2 ^ (18 :: Int), 2 ^ (20 :: Int)))
  -- 2) Each server computes and publishes the hash α = H(ρ, ψ) to serve as a commitment
  α <- parallel servers \server un -> pure $ hash (viewFacet un server ψ) (viewFacet un server ρ)
  α' <- gather servers servers α
  -- 3) Every server opens their commitments by publishing their ψ and ρ to each other
  ψ' <- gather servers servers ψ
  ρ' <- gather servers servers ρ
  -- 4) All servers verify each other's commitment by checking α = H(ρ, ψ)
  parallel_
    servers
    ( \server un ->
        unless
          (un server α' == (hash <$> un server ψ' <*> un server ρ'))
          (liftIO $ throwIO CommitmentCheckFailed)
    )
  -- 5) If all the checks are successful, then sum random values to get the random index.
  ω <- servers `congruently` (\un -> sum (un refl ρ') `mod` length (toLocs clients))
  chosenShares <- servers `parallel` (\server un -> pure $ toList (viewFacet un server serverShares) !! un server ω)
  -- Servers forward shares to an analyist.
  allShares <- gather servers (analyst @@ nobody) chosenShares
  analyst `locally_` \un -> putOutput "The answer is:" $ sum $ un singleton allShares
  where
    hash :: Int -> Int -> Digest Crypto.SHA256
    hash ρ ψ = Crypto.hash $ toStrict (Binary.encode ρ <> Binary.encode ψ)
